Q: Is 41,071,070 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 41,071,070 is a composite number.

Why is 41,071,070 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 41,071,070 can be evenly divided by 1 2 5 10 1,567 2,621 3,134 5,242 7,835 13,105 15,670 26,210 4,107,107 8,214,214 20,535,535 and 41,071,070, with no remainder.

Since 41,071,070 cannot be divided by just 1 and 41,071,070, it is a composite number.
